ChatGPT知识库:从采集到智能问答全指南

用ChatGPT构建个性化知识库:从数据采集到智能问答的全流程指南

随着人工智能技术的快速发展,ChatGPT已成为知识管理领域的重要工具。构建个性化知识库不仅能提升工作效率,还能为个人或团队提供精准的信息支持。以下是使用ChatGPT构建知识库的完整流程,从数据采集到智能问答的实现。

一、数据采集:多源整合与预处理

知识库的质量取决于数据源的选择与处理。首先需确定采集范围,包括专业文献、行业报告、个人笔记等。ChatGPT可通过API接口实现自动化数据抓取,对网页内容、PDF文档进行结构化提取。预处理阶段需注意三点:

  • 数据清洗:去除重复、无关信息,确保内容准确性
  • 格式标准化:将文本转换为统一的JSON或Markdown格式
  • 分类标记:按主题、时间、重要性等维度建立标签体系

二、知识构建:语义理解与结构化存储

将采集到的数据转化为可检索的知识结构是关键步骤。ChatGPT的语义理解能力可帮助实现:

  • 自动摘要生成:提取核心观点,保留关键信息
  • 知识图谱构建:识别实体间关系,形成网络状知识结构
  • 向量数据库存储:将文本转换为高维向量,支持语义搜索

推荐使用FAISS或Chroma等向量数据库存储处理后的知识,实现高效的相似性检索。

3、智能问答:上下文理解与精准响应

知识库的最终价值体现在问答交互中。通过以下技术实现智能化服务:

  • 检索增强生成(RAG):结合向量检索与文本生成,确保答案基于已有知识
  • 多轮对话管理:维护上下文连贯性,实现交互式问答
  • 答案验证机制:通过置信度评分过滤不可靠信息

在实际应用中,可设置不同权限级别,敏感信息需加密存储并访问控制。

四、持续优化:迭代更新与性能调优

知识库需要定期维护以保持时效性。ChatGPT可辅助完成:

  • 自动更新:设置爬虫定期采集新数据,增量更新知识库
  • 用户反馈分析:基于问答记录识别知识盲区
  • 性能评估:建立准确率、响应速度等指标体系

建议采用A/B测试比较不同prompt策略的效果,持续优化问答质量。

总结

构建基于ChatGPT的个性化知识库是一个系统工程,涉及数据采集、处理、存储和交互等多个环节。通过合理设计流程和技术选型,可以打造出高效、精准的知识管理工具。随着大模型技术的不断进步,知识库系统将更加智能化,为用户提供更优质的信息服务。实际应用中需平衡技术实现与业务需求,确保知识库真正服务于核心目标。

© 版权声明

相关文章

暂无评论

您必须登录才能参与评论!
立即登录
none
暂无评论...